Abstract
Specific total power loss measurements made on sheets of electrical steel using a single-sheet tester have been compared with those made on strips in the conventional Epstein frame. From the results it has been possible to deduce a single value for the effective magnetic path length for the sheet tester, for a wide range of materials and test conditions.
